Terms of Reference1. General Background
The Private Sector Partnerships Service (PSP) sits within UNHCR's Division of External Relations (DER) and is responsible for mobilizing resources for refugees from the private sector. UNHCR has developed a Private Sector Fundraising Strategy 2018-2025 which has the ambition of growing PSP into a service capable of generating $1 Billion annually and identifies priority fundraising markets and regions.

As part of this strategy, and in order to achieve the ambitious objectives of mobilizing necessary resources for UNHCR, PSP’s Private Partnerships and Philanthropy (PPH) Section develops and strengthens long-term partnerships with companies, foundations and private philanthropists. As part of a wider fundraising team, the primary role of PPH colleagues is to seek various forms of support from PPH donors: securing funding for UNHCR programmes and projects will be considered priority, but the work also includes leveraging the capacities of these partnerships beyond funding, in order to build long-lasting holistic partnerships bringing various forms of support to UNHCR and to persons of concern, such as advocacy, visibility, expertise, innovation and public engagement.

2. Purpose and Scope of Assignment
Under the overall supervision of PPH Officer, the main tasks of the Senior PPH Associate will be the following:

- Support PSP MENA fundraisers to reach their intended targets, including responding in a timely manner to requests and queries regarding UNHCR programmes and operations.
- Coordinate closely with PSP Project Support Unit (PSU) at HQ to provide content on UNHCR needs that will appeal to PSP MENA donors, including regular updates on funding gaps and opportunities.
- Support in the negotiation, in close collaboration with fundraisers, PSU, HQ, Regional Bureaux and field counterparts, specific funding requests to find solutions that both meet donor requirements and organizational priorities.
- Support the finalization of grant agreements, as required, on detailed budgets, activities to be implemented, donor reporting and visibility requirements and funding space in close coordination with PSU, operations and Regional Bureaux.
- Ensure contributions are in line with internal UNHCR processes, including the contribution management processes, and that income is properly recorded.
- Develop fundraising materials (proposals, concept notes and reports) from raw data received from PSU, operations and Regional Bureaux, and ensuring they are UNHCR brand-compliant and aligned with UNHCR organizational priorities and key messages. Ensure that content and budgets of such fundraising materials is valid, and that projects and activities funded by private donors can be reliably implemented in order to support further giving and avoid reputational risks for UNHCR.
- Ensure timely and accurate reporting on implementation of funded projects, by obtaining, drafting and compiling information from relevant sources within UNHCR. This entails obtaining regular updates on implementation from PSU and field operations.
- Support in coordinating PSP MENA field missions with respective focal points in each region, as per the guidance for PSP field missions, including support to PSP MENA focal point for the coordination of PSP missions (globally) to operations in MENA.
- Support in the yearly exercise of mapping out Zakat-compliant activities in UNHCR operations globally in close coordination with the PSU focal point for Islamic Philanthropy (IP) and the IP team at PSP MENA, ensuring Zakat-compliance of proposed activities, and compiling (as well as constantly updating) a master list that will be shared with the PSP network.
- Support with developing fundraising material, including diversification of IP products, in close coordination with the IP team at PSP MENA.
- Ensure the yearly internal Zakat-compliance review is carried out in a timely manner, for all Zakat receiving operations, in close coordination with the PSU focal point for IP and the IP team at PSP MENA.
- Perform other tasks as required.
